**Q: My plugin serves stale data after the Quillbase cache incident — what now?**

A: Read the postmortem first. Root cause: invalidation events were dropped when the fanout queue backed up, so plugin caches held entries past TTL. Fix shipped in host 4.2; upgrade and clear local caches. Plugins pinned to older hosts must purge manually via the maintenance endpoint. That endpoint is gated, and unlocking it requires the recovery passphrase listed immediately below.

recovery phrase for fajeg-kawep: druix-gorius-briax-ulaeth-fraox-lammir-pelox-jormir-pelwyn-julir

### Step 4: Deploy the Metrics Sidecar

Alright, time to ship the Quillgauge sidecar. It runs alongside each app pod and scrapes counters every 15 seconds, batching them off to the Tallyhouse aggregator. Build the image with `make sidecar`, then push it to our internal registry. The registry only accepts images signed by the release pipeline, so you'll need to configure your signer first. Use the deploy key below for that.

deploy key for kahag-kagaf: bky9_uLYdkfG6Z

**FAQ: What happens when a resident is locked out of a Tumbledry locker?**

Short version for the sync: the app issues a one-time code tied to the locker bay, valid for ten minutes. If the resident's phone is dead, front-desk staff can trigger a manual release from the kiosk, which logs the event and notifies the resident afterward. Escalations beyond two manual releases per week get flagged for review. Kiosk manual-release mode requires the passphrase printed below.

recovery phrase for yahap-faduf: sorion-kasath-briath-gorius-ulaael-zorvan-aldiel-quenwyn-casdor-framir-julwyn-novvan-zorox

# InkLedger Environments

InkLedger, our PDF invoice renderer, runs in three environments: dev, staging, and production. Each environment has its own font cache, template bucket, and render queue. New team members should verify staging parity before promoting any template change. Please read each setting carefully before editing anything. The staging environment currently uses the following configuration values.

deployment values, yadup-tajof:
oliath:
  log_level: debug
  metrics_host: metrics.oliath.zemvarlabs.internal
  pool_size: 4